### **Overview**
Grauer & Weil (India) Limited, established in **1957**, is a diversified Indian industrial company operating across five core business segments: **Chemicals, Engineering, Paints, Lubricants, and Real Estate**. With over six decades of experience in surface finishing technologies, the company has evolved into one of the few global players offering a **comprehensive suite of corrosion protection and surface engineering solutions under one roof**.
The company is strategically positioned as a leader in India’s surface treatment and industrial coatings ecosystem, driven by innovation, backward integration, and adherence to global sustainability norms. It employs over **950 people** and operates through **6 manufacturing plants, 33 offices in India, and 2 international offices**, serving customers in **over 50 countries**.

### **Key Business Segments**
#### **1. Chemical Division**
- **Focus**: Advanced surface treatment and specialty chemicals.
- **Core Products**:
- Zinc flake coatings, phosphating & anodising systems
- Strippers for paint and powder coating
- Decorative and functional electroplating chemicals
- Protective post-treatment systems
- Blackening solutions, lacquers, pretreatment ancillaries
- **Key Innovations**:
- **Trivalent chromium** passivation (REACH & RoHS compliant), replacing hazardous hexavalent chrome
- **Cyanide-free zinc and silver plating**, fluoborate-free tin plating
- **Phosphate-free and APE-free cleaning technologies**
- **Electroless nickel nano-composites** with enhanced abrasion resistance
- **Water-based sealers** eliminating VOCs
- **Applications**: Automotive, electronics, defence, aerospace, jewellery, PSUs, railways.
- **Technology Leadership**:
- GEOMET® zinc-aluminium flake coating for cathodic protection without hydrogen embrittlement
- Development of **plating processes for magnesium alloys**, low-temperature cleaning, and high-current-density acid copper plating
- Active in **emerging semiconductor ecosystem** (CMP, copper pillars, PCB processing chemicals)
#### **2. Engineering Division**
- **Headquarters**: Pune
- **Core Activities**:
- Design, manufacture, and installation of **end-to-end surface finishing plants** (manual to fully automatic)
- Turnkey solutions for electroplating, phosphating, anodising, pickling, zinc flake coating
- **Wastewater and effluent treatment systems**, including **Zero Liquid Discharge (ZLD)**, recovery systems for chrome, heavy metals, and acid (using ultrafiltration, reverse osmosis)
- Continuous plating lines for wires and tubes; niche defence applications
- **Global Footprint**:
- Over **800 project installations across 13+ countries**
- Strong focus on **energy efficiency**, automation, and regulatory compliance
- **Industry 4.0 Integration**:
- Partnered with an international firm to deploy Industry 4.0-compliant software
- Emphasis on digitalization, predictive maintenance, and intelligent plant monitoring
#### **3. Paints Division**
- **Brand**: Growel Paints
- **Product Focus**:
- **High-Performance Coatings (HPC)** for infrastructure, renewable energy, and hydrogen systems
- **Industrial & OEM coatings** for tractors, commercial vehicles, PEBs
- **Pipelines**: WRAS (UK) and NSF (USA) approved linings for drinking water, gas, aviation fuel, seawater intake (epoxy, polyurethane, vinyl ester)
- **Aerospace & Defence**: AS9100-certified, DRDO-approved coatings; recipient of national runner-up award
- **Marine**: Technical partnership with **Transocean Coatings (Netherlands)** for anti-fouling ship coatings
- **Recent Growth Drivers**:
- Expansion of **Barotiwala plant** (Himachal Pradesh) to cater to architectural and HPC demand
- Targeting clean energy transition: coatings for **hydrogen electrolyser electrodes, storage & transport systems**
- **Certifications**: ISO 12944 compliant, API standards, DRDO & AS9100 approvals
#### **4. Lubricants Division**
- **Brand**: GRODAL
- **Product Range**:
- Rust preventives, cutting oils, wire drawing lubricants, heat treatment fluids (oil, salt, polymer-based), metal forming fluids, industrial cleaners
- **Target Industries**:
- Automotive OEMs, steel, aerospace, glass, wire & cable, forging, die casting
- **Differentiators**:
- European technology formulations for performance and environmental safety
- Emphasis on **eco-friendly, biodegradable, and synthetic blends**
- **Digital condition-monitoring solutions** aligned with Industry 4.0
- Focus on **longer service intervals, reduced tool wear, EHS compliance**
#### **5. Real Estate Division**
- **Flagship Project**: **Growel's 101**, a **475,000 sq. ft. mixed-use retail complex** in Kandivali, Mumbai (developed in 2005)
- **Features**:
- Premium retail outlets, multiplex, family entertainment zone, food court, fine dining, multi-level parking
- **Strategy**:
- Footfall-driven leasing and strong tenant retention
- Positioned along **Western Express Highway**, serving suburban Mumbai
- **Status**:
- Mall revenue grew **87% YoY (FY23)** despite competition; renovations underway to enhance brand appeal
- Further expansion on hold pending regulatory and market conditions

### **R&D & Innovation**
- **R&D Centers**:
- Recognized by **DSIR** and **Indian Council of Science & Technology (since 1977)**
- Located in **Kandivli, Chembur (Mumbai)** and soon in **Vasai**
- **Backward Integration**:
- In-house production of **resins and universal tinters** improves formulation flexibility and profitability
- **Upcoming Growel TechCentre (Vasai)**:
- **₹45 crore investment**, to be operational by **FY26**
- Will house **pilot plants, digitized testing labs, and world-class instruments** (FTIR, HPLC, Gas Chromatography, Atomic Absorption)
- Aim: Accelerate product development, support cross-division collaboration, enhance global market readiness
- **Innovation Focus**:
- Green chemistry, regulatory compliance, sustainable processes
- R&D focused on **semiconductors, solar, EVs, hydrogen economy, high-performance plastics**
- Development of **peelable, underwater, antifungal specialty coatings**

### **Operations & Market Presence**
- **Manufacturing Hubs**:
- Barotiwala (HP), Dadra, Jammu, Vapi (Gujarat), Pune (MH), Kandivli (Mumbai)
- **Capacity Expansion**:
- Ongoing upgrades at Barotiwala, Dadra, and Jammu to meet rising demand in paints and chemicals
- **Domestic Reach**:
- Pan-India network covering **all 28 states and 8 UTs**
- Dedicated service teams, localized support
- **International Presence**:
- Exports to **over 50 countries** across Americas, Europe, Middle East, Africa, and Southeast Asia
- **Export share**: ~6% of total turnover
- Regional offices in ME, Europe, SE Asia, and U.S. planned
- **REACH & RoHS compliance** across chemical products
- **Global Projects**:
- Engineering projects in Germany, Italy, Nigeria, Tunisia, Poland, UAE
---
### **Strategic Expansion & Diversification**
- **Paints International Expansion**:
- **Test marketing in UAE complete**; planning **new manufacturing facility in Dubai via 100% subsidiary**
- **Diversification Strategy**:
- Reducing reliance on cyclical sectors (automotive) by targeting **renewables, electronics, defence, aerospace, home improvement**
- **M&A Activity**:
- **Kamtress Automation Systems** became wholly owned subsidiary (effective Jan 2023)
- Other subsidiaries: Growel Chemicals Co. Ltd., Grauer & Weil (Shanghai) Ltd.
- Associates: Growel Sidasa, Grauer & Weil Engineering Pvt. Ltd.

### **Sustainability & ESG Focus**
- Core commitment to **green technologies, environmental compliance, and carbon footprint reduction**
- **Key Initiatives**:
- Eco-friendly chemical processes minimizing effluent generation
- Energy-efficient motors and plant designs
- ZLD and wastewater recovery systems
- Investment in **low-carbon technologies and renewable energy integration**
- **Regulatory Leadership**:
- First Indian chemical company certified under **AS9100D (aerospace)**
- IMS certified (Integrated Management System)
- Active in shaping future-ready, sustainable industrial ecosystems
---
### **Financial & Operational Highlights (FY23)**
- **Surface Finishing Segment (Chemicals, Paints, Lubricants)**: ~25% revenue growth
- **Engineering Segment**: ~38% revenue growth (driven by capital investment in manufacturing)
- **Real Estate (Mall)**: ~87% revenue surge post-pandemic recovery
- **Growth Drivers**:
- Government capital expenditure, infrastructure push, ‘Make in India’, Atmanirbhar Bharat
- Rising demand in EV, electronics, renewable energy
- **Challenges**:
- Global headwinds from energy volatility, inflation, supply chains
- Competitive pressure in domestic retail segment
